From d97dda05c9533b751caa0e33b2509d50a6c35290 Mon Sep 17 00:00:00 2001 From: scrawl Date: Sat, 28 Nov 2015 05:55:36 +0100 Subject: [PATCH] Don't attempt to play unset weather sounds --- apps/openmw/mwworld/weather.cpp | 3 +++ 1 file changed, 3 insertions(+) diff --git a/apps/openmw/mwworld/weather.cpp b/apps/openmw/mwworld/weather.cpp index 6d9a85ada4..a5e4db5476 100644 --- a/apps/openmw/mwworld/weather.cpp +++ b/apps/openmw/mwworld/weather.cpp @@ -158,6 +158,9 @@ Weather::Weather(const std::string& name, else mAmbientLoopSoundID = fallback.getFallbackString("Weather_" + name + "_Ambient_Loop_Sound_ID"); + if (Misc::StringUtils::ciEqual(mAmbientLoopSoundID, "None")) + mAmbientLoopSoundID.clear(); + /* Unhandled: Rain Diameter=600 ?